Alcohol testing in Westmont, Illinois involves the detection of alcohol levels in the bloodstream, providing crucial insights into an individual's level of intoxication. Different methods such as breath, blood, and saliva tests are employed depending on the need for accuracy and immediacy. It's commonly seen in safety-sensitive professions and legal cases.
Alcohol Testing is used in many settings
Common Methods of Alcohol Testing
Breathalyzer - Efficient for roadside DUI law enforcement.
Saliva tests - Quick screening tool for recent use.
Blood tests - Accurate measurements for medical and legal analysis.
Urine tests - Detects less recent alcohol consumption.
Hair analysis - Long-term consumption patterns detection.
Alcohol testing in Westmont, Illinois is integral for ensuring safety in various settings, from industrial workplaces to public roads. The choice of testing method often depends on the required accuracy and context of use.

Fingernail drug testing in Westmont, Illinois is a dependable method for detecting historical drug use. This test checks keratin from nails, providing a long detection range for certain illicit substances. Highly favored in judicial settings, it ensures comprehensive coverage while being less intrusive than other drug testing methods.
